Output 72e66b3672d25f28fd128f13efd08f04c000aad4b09666aef63b0624a7faa0d5:1

value
7548650
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ff6b4c26dc2057e14b5d2cd63f92dd0ea1188d3 OP_EQUALVERIFY OP_CHECKSIG
address
1E8DAsYmtFbwk6w6GswRsLZv4hPQ6wLT2D
transaction
72e66b3672d25f28fd128f13efd08f04c000aad4b09666aef63b0624a7faa0d5
spent
true